For each experiment, determine whether events A and B are Independent or dependent. Experiment Events A litter of pupples consists of black puppies and white puppies. A puppy is randomly selected and removed from the litter. Then another random selection is made from the remaining puppies. Event A: The first selection is a black puppy. Event B: The second selection is a white puppy. A family has two children. Event A: The older child has brown eyes. Event B: Both children have brown eyes.
